From: Impact of periodic intensification of routine immunization within an armed conflict setting and COVID-19 outbreak in Cameroon in 2020

Fig. 2

Trends in the number of infants vaccinated and reported in Dhis 2 in 2020. The line graph presents the trend in the total number of infants or adolescents vaccinated with the third dose of DPT (Penta), first and second dose of Measles-Rubella vaccine, and the first dose of Human Papilloma Virus Vaccine (for adolescent girls). The blue line represents the infants vaccinated with DPT-3 (Penta 3). The brown represents those immunized with the first dose of the Measles-Rubella vaccine. Meanwhile, the black line represents the infants vaccinated with the second dose of the Measles-Rubella vaccine. Finally, the yellow line represents the infants vaccinated with the first dose of the Human Papilloma Virus vaccine (introduced 12 October 2020). The spikes represent the periods of PIRI, while the lull represents the period of routine immunization
